Measured and Verified Carbon Footprint
Sustainability should be measurable.
Techcomlight has calculated its complete Corporate Carbon Footprint (CCF), covering Scope 1, Scope 2 and Scope 3 emissions.
In addition, a Product Carbon Footprint (PCF) has been calculated for the Powerdaylight® tubular daylighting system. The assessment follows a cradle-to-gate plus end-of-life approach, analysing the environmental impact from raw material extraction, manufacturing and transport through to recycling and end-of-life processing.
These verified calculations provide architects, agricultural consultants, contractors and livestock farmers with transparent sustainability data for future-proof building projects.
New Animal Welfare Regulations Increase the Importance of Natural Daylight
As of 1 January 2025, new requirements apply to farms operating under the Beter Leven 1 Star animal welfare programme in the Netherlands. Following the end of the transition period for existing farms, natural daylight has become an even more important element in livestock housing design.
The Powerdaylight® tubular daylighting system offers a proven solution for both new-build and renovation projects, helping pig farmers comply with modern animal welfare requirements while reducing energy consumption.
